N started a process in motion in December.
I got up this morning and wrote a letter to HR about how the person who heads the Bangalore office is a sexist, racist shit who has been making lewd, familiar and humiliating statements about me in front of large groups of people. The email is marked to the global head of HR, my manager and him.
The shit is now going to hit the fan. There will be frantic phone calls. There will be manipulative attempts to make me change my mind. There will be bitching and ostracism.
But there will be no more fun jokes at the lunch table about my boobs and ass.
The chapter ended in February.
They have transferred the former GM to Delhi. They have also demoted him. They have made a public announcement about what happened in all their offices in the country. They have warned others about such behavior and will be starting sensitization sessions to address what they believe are cultural issues in the Bangalore office.
The CEO of the company has issued me a letter validating my statements, thanking me for bringing it to their notice, and apologizing for the distress and trauma caused.
